What is the DOD International Flight Plan?
The DOD International Flight Plan, known as DD Form 1801, is essential for military flight planning in international operations. This form plays a critical role in documenting various aspects of military flights, ensuring smooth and compliant execution in airspace shared with other nations. Key fields include aircraft identification, flight rules, and departure and destination aerodromes.
Additionally, it necessitates signatures from both the Pilot in Command and the Approving Authority, reinforcing accountability and compliance with military protocols.

What supporting documents are needed when submitting this form?
Typically, accompanying documents may include flight orders, aircraft registration, and any security clearances as required by military protocols.
